WebJan 17, 2024 · To view a history of alarms, view the alarm log through the Information menu. 4. Alarm mute/reset button: State: • no light – no active alarms • steady light – active alarm/s • flashing light – alarm mute on.This button also allows you to: • mute the audible alert • reset the currently displayed alarm (if permitted). 5. Alarm bar WebMar 10, 2024 · Exhaled volumes are not returned to the ventilator since all exhaled air is redirected through the upper airway. Low volume alarms will likely alarm since exhaled volume is no longer delivered back through the tracheostomy tube and through the circuit. Some alarms can be adjusted or silenced to stop unnecessary alarming (Passy-Muir, Inc.).

BPM - This screen allows you to modify the Breaths Per Minute setting. You can choose between Off, Auto, or 4 through 30 in 1 BPM increments. Apnea alarm - This feature detects the cessation of spontaneous breathing.
